LMH0384SQ/NOPB Description

LMH0384SQ/NOPB Description

The LMH0384SQ/NOPB by Texas Instruments is a high-performance, specialized interface IC designed for digital backplane applications. Packaged in a compact 16-WQFN form factor with surface-mount compatibility, it operates within a 3.135V to 3.465V supply range, ensuring reliable performance in low-power environments. Compliant with ROHS3 and REACH standards, this device features an SPI serial interface for seamless integration into digital systems. Its Moisture Sensitivity Level (MSL) 3 (168 Hours) rating ensures durability in humid conditions, while its Tape & Reel (TR) packaging optimizes automated assembly processes.
